Matthew Johnson

Chief Design Officer at BizClik

Matthew Johnson has extensive work experience in the design field. Matthew currently holds the position of Chief Design Officer at BizClik Media Group, where they are responsible for re-building and mentoring the Design and UX/UI team, as well as re-branding the product portfolio. Prior to this role, they worked as a Creative Consultant at BizClik Media Group, where they were involved in improving communication and implementing brand strategies. Before joining BizClik, Matthew worked as a Creative Consultant at Function Design Studio. Matthew has also held the positions of Art Director at Hill Top Business Media Ltd, Infinity Business Media, and Group Art Director at White Digital Media. In these roles, they were responsible for overseeing the design, layout, and production of digital business publications, as well as developing and implementing brand strategies. Matthew began their career as an Art Editor at Conquest Business Media, where they were involved in the design and production of monthly publications and research reports.

Matthew Johnson obtained a BA (Hons) degree in Graphic Design from Norwich University of the Arts, completing their education between 1999 and 2002.
